在现代办公中,文档格式的转换是常见的需求之一。特别是将PDF文件转换为Word文档,既可以方便编辑,又能提升工作效率。在这个过程中,GitHub作为一个开源社区,提供了大量优秀的项目与工具。本文将详细介绍如何通过GitHub上的工具实现PDF转Word,并解答相关的常见问题。
为什么选择GitHub进行PDF转Word
选择GitHub作为PDF转Word的工具平台有以下几个理由:
- 开源项目:大部分项目都可以免费使用,并允许用户自由修改。
- 社区支持:活跃的开发者社区能够提供及时的更新和技术支持。
- 多种选择:用户可以根据自己的需求选择不同的工具和库。
常用的PDF转Word工具
1. pdf2docx
- 项目地址: pdf2docx GitHub
- 功能特点:
- 支持将PDF文件转换为.docx格式。
- 能保留原始文件的排版。
- 使用Python编写,易于上手。
2. pdf2word
- 项目地址: pdf2word GitHub
- 功能特点:
- 支持批量转换。
- 能自动识别不同语言的PDF文档。
- 提供图形界面,用户友好。
3. pdftoword.js
- 项目地址: pdftoword.js GitHub
- 功能特点:
- 基于JavaScript的在线转换工具。
- 可直接在浏览器中使用,无需下载。
- 提供API接口,方便与其他应用集成。
如何使用这些工具进行PDF转Word
使用pdf2docx的步骤
-
安装依赖:在命令行中输入以下命令来安装pdf2docx: bash pip install pdf2docx
-
执行转换:使用以下Python代码进行转换: python from pdf2docx import Converter cv = Converter(‘example.pdf’) cv.convert(‘example.docx’, start=0, end=None) cv.close()
-
查看输出:转换完成后,打开生成的Word文件,检查格式和内容是否正常。
使用pdf2word的步骤
-
克隆项目:使用以下命令克隆项目: bash git clone https://github.com/youngyangyang04/pdf2word.git
-
运行工具:根据README中的说明,启动应用并选择要转换的PDF文件。
-
保存文件:转换完成后,选择保存的位置,完成操作。
常见问题解答 (FAQ)
PDF转换成Word会损失格式吗?
在使用开源工具进行PDF转Word时,文件的排版和格式可能会有轻微的变化。推荐使用一些能保留排版的工具,如pdf2docx和pdf2word,这样能最大限度减少格式损失。
如何选择适合的PDF转Word工具?
选择工具时可以考虑以下几个方面:
- 支持的文件格式:确保工具能够处理你需要的PDF版本。
- 输出文件的质量:选择那些能保留原始格式的工具。
- 社区支持与更新:活跃的开发者社区能够为你提供更好的支持。
GitHub上有哪些PDF转Word的开源项目?
除了前面提到的工具,GitHub上还有许多其他相关的项目,例如:
- pdf2html
- pdftohtml
- 其他Python或JavaScript库
转换过程中是否需要联网?
大多数开源工具在本地运行,不需要联网。但如果使用在线服务或API,则需要联网。
我可以修改这些工具吗?
是的,所有开源工具都允许用户根据需求进行修改。在GitHub上,你可以Fork项目,进行个性化定制。
结论
通过使用GitHub上的PDF转Word工具,用户可以方便快捷地将PDF文件转换为可编辑的Word文档。本文介绍了多种工具的使用方式,并解答了一些常见问题,希望能对您在实际工作中有所帮助。 选择合适的工具,提升您的工作效率,从现在开始。